Subject: Re: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H] powerpc iommu: enable multiple TCE requests
Date: Tue, 20 Aug 2013 11:15:55 +0200	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<521333CB.1080407@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1376989997.25016.131.camel@pasglop>

Il 20/08/2013 11:13, Benjamin Herrenschmidt ha scritto:
> On Tue, 2013-08-20 at 11:09 +0200, Paolo Bonzini wrote:
>>> Sorry if I miss anything, but is not it what the patch already
>> does? :)
>>
>> No, you need to expose multitce unconditionally in the device tree.
> 
> If I'm not mistaken the multitce kernel side patches are still not
> upstream so I disagree. Exposing it will make Linux use it which means
> that anything running on 3.10 or 3.11 will become very slow.
> 
> So no, multitce should not be exposed if KVM doesn't support it.

Then you have to do it right and:

- provide the infrastructure to enable/disable it from the command line
(which will be enough design effort alone);

- add pseries-1.6 as a synonym of pseries in 1.6.1;

- add pseries-1.7 a synonym of pseries in master;

- add a pseries-1.6 machine type in master that always disables it.
